Taxonomical Classification

This plant belongs to the kingdom Plantae and the phylum Streptophyta, falling under the class Equisetopsida and subclass Magnoliidae. Within the order Malvales, it is classified under the family Cistaceae and the genus Cistus.

Ecology

The ecology of Cistus albidus is characterized by its preference for specific altitudinal zones within Mediterranean ecosystems, typically thriving at an elevational range that centers around a mean of 748 m AMSL. It is most frequently found in maquis shrublands and garrigue habitats, where it occupies well-drained, calcareous, or siliceous soils. This species is highly adapted to xeric environments, demonstrating significant resilience to summer droughts and high solar radiation through its specialized physiological mechanisms. It often functions as a pioneer species in disturbed areas or in landscapes shaped by fire, playing a crucial role in soil stabilization and nutrient cycling within its specific montane and sub-montane ecological niches.

Physiology

The physiology of Cistus albidus is characterized by a specialized carbon assimilation strategy and distinct morphological adaptations to its environment. The plant utilizes a C3 photosynthetic pathway, which dictates its metabolic processes and gas exchange mechanisms during carbon fixation. This metabolic framework is complemented by its structural leaf properties, specifically a mean Specific Leaf Area (SLA) of 95.16 cm²/g. This value reflects a specific balance between leaf thickness and surface area, playing a crucial role in the plant's resource acquisition, water-use efficiency, and its ability to regulate transpiration within its ecological niche.

Reproduction

The reproduction of Cistus albidus is characterized by the production of small seeds and specific dispersal mechanisms. The seeds produced by this species are notably lightweight, with a minimum mass of 0.00098 g, a maximum mass of 0.00123 g, and a mean seed mass of approximately 0.001105 g. These seeds are contained within dry fruits, a trait that facilitates their release and subsequent movement. Regarding the dispersal syndrome, the plant is primarily anemochorous, relying on wind for the distribution of its seeds, though it also exhibits characteristics consistent with unspecialized dispersal strategies.
